Disc Soft confirmed a supply-chain compromise of Daemon Tools Lite installers (affected version 12.5.1) distributed from April 8; the company removed the compromised build and released a verified clean version (12.6). Kaspersky telemetry reported thousands of infection attempts worldwide and detected targeted second-stage deployments — including the Quic RAT — against a dozen victims in sectors such as retail, science, government and manufacturing, prompting vendor remediation and user mitigation guidance.
